Overview: 

CBS Digital is seeking a Senior Compliance Specialist to help establish and oversee our compliance framework for sports gambling, iGaming and prediction markets. This role will ensure all gambling-related advertising, promotions and business initiatives adhere to applicable state, federal and international regulations, as well as responsible gaming and consumer protection requirements. The Senior Compliance Specialist will work closely with internal stakeholders—including Partnerships, Legal, Sales, Product, Marketing and Editorial —to mitigate compliance risks while supporting business objectives. This is a pivotal role in ensuring CBS Digital maintains compliance in the evolving sports gambling, iGaming and prediction markets landscape.
 

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Establish and Lead Compliance Framework: Establish policies, procedures and best practices to ensure compliance with U.S. gambling laws, including state-by-state regulations, advertising standards and responsible gaming guidelines.
  • Regulatory Oversight: Monitor and interpret evolving gambling, iGaming and prediction market regulations, ensuring CBS Sports’ advertising, promotional campaigns and affiliate agreements remain compliant. Provide management with timely updates on industry changes.
  • Advertising and Marketing Compliance: Review and approve all gambling-related advertising, promotions and partnerships to ensure compliance with state-specific and/or international requirements, FTC guidelines and responsible gaming messaging.
  • Affiliate and Commercial Agreements: Oversee compliance for CPA agreements with sportsbook, casino and prediction market partners, ensuring adherence to licensing and disclosure requirements.
  • Risk Assessment and Mitigation: Identify and address compliance risks related to gambling advertising, marketing and promotional campaigns, including responsible gaming disclosures, fair advertising claims and consumer protections.
  • Team Leadership & Cross-Department Collaboration: Work closely with internal departments to implement compliance controls, ensuring alignment with legal and business objectives.
  • Responsible Gaming Initiatives: Ensure adherence to all responsible gaming requirements, including self-exclusion policies, age verification and required disclosures in jurisdictions where CBS Digital operates.
  • Regulatory Reporting & Recordkeeping: Maintain proper documentation of compliance approvals, regulatory reviews and gambling-related advertising initiatives, ensuring records are available for audits and regulatory inquiries.

CBS Sports, a year-round leader in cross-platform sports coverage, broadcasts a portfolio of events on the CBS Television Network, including THE NFL ON CBS; college football, including the Big Ten ON CBS; college basketball, including the NCAA Division I Men's Basketball Championship; golf, including The Masters®, PGA Championship and PGA TOUR; soccer, including the UEFA Champions League and NWSL; and CBS SPORTS SPECTACULAR. 

 

In addition, the division includes CBS SPORTS NETWORK, the 24-hour cable home of CBS Sports which televises live sports programming throughout the year, including college football and basketball games, UEFA Champions League and Europa League action, Italy's Serie A matches, Concacaf national team competitions, as well as a full slate of original programming and studio coverage. 

 

CBS Sports also delivers an extensive lineup of global soccer coverage on Paramount+, including every UEFA club competition match, all Serie A matches as well as Concacaf national team competitions, and produces INSIDE THE NFL for Paramount+. CBS Sports Digital's multi-platform offerings include CBSSports.com and the CBS Sports apps for mobile and connected TV devices; the 24/7 streaming sports news network CBS Sports HQ; 247Sports; MaxPreps; CBS Sports fantasy games; and SportsLine.
